完善资料让更多小伙伴认识你,还能领取20积分哦, 立即完善>
扫一扫,分享给好友
|
可以在william hill官网
里搜索STM32单片机资料下载学习一下,
|
|
|
|
|
|
貌似纯学软件开发的会学arm 然后就是系统
|
|
|
|
|
|
就是想知道这三个可以一起学吗,有没有矛盾或者相辅相成 |
|
|
|
|
|
这个如果有能力可以一起学习的 应该有借鉴意义的
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
linux是一个系统,你可以把他想成windows,ARM是一个公司的名字,这个公司买的是知识产权,不做具体的硬件,stm32是采用ARM架构的开发版,采用ARM架构的还有其他的产品,如三星的s3c2410开发版,单片机是只由硬件组成,而一个嵌入式产品是软件和硬件结合的,就想电脑由软件windows和cpu,硬盘等等一些硬件组成。
学习的话,可以用stm32开发版,来学习arm架构,软件学习可以用ubantu,两者并不冲突。 |
|
|
|
|
|
linux是一个系统,你可以把他想成windows,ARM是一个公司的名字,这个公司买的是知识产权,不做具体的硬件,stm32是采用ARM架构的开发版,采用ARM架构的还有其他的产品,如三星的s3c2410开发版,单片机是只由硬件组成,而一个嵌入式产品是软件和硬件结合的,就想电脑由软件windows和cpu,硬盘等等一些硬件组成。
学习的话,可以用stm32开发版,来学习arm架构,软件学习可以用ubantu,两者并不冲突。 |
|
|
|
|
|
强烈不建议一起学,你时间不够的,学不精没有用的。看你喜欢做stm32单片机开发还是做嵌入式Linux了,后者要求更高学的东西多坑也就多了很花时间。 |
|
|
|
|
|
嵌入式是一个庞大的系统,如果是刚入门的话建议从简单到复杂入手,具体路线:51单片机,pic单片机,stm32单片机,linux操作系统
|
|
|
|
|
|
哦哦,好的,有点明白了,谢谢大家的指教!
|
|
|
|
|
|
1. ARM 是CPU 架构系统, 大部分与你的DATASHEET 已经指令集相关,
2.linux 是编译环境,如果你要学ARM CORTEX A 系列的 是需要在linux 内核源码树中编译的 3. STM32 为ARM COTEX M系列的 32位单片机,是基于库函数的。 我的建议是:学习linux 下的基本操作 再学习STM32 |
|
|
|
|
Z985188206 发表于 2017-2-25 10:05 好的,谢谢指点
|
|
|
|
|
你正在撰写答案
如果你是对答案或其他答案精选点评或询问,请使用“评论”功能。
1035 浏览 0 评论
AI模型部署边缘设备的奇妙之旅:如何在边缘端部署OpenCV
3400 浏览 0 评论
tms320280021 adc采样波形,为什么adc采样频率上来波形就不好了?
1462 浏览 0 评论
2140 浏览 0 评论
1637 浏览 0 评论
75303 浏览 21 评论
/7
小黑屋| 手机版| Archiver| 电子发烧友 ( 湘ICP备2023018690号 )
GMT+8, 2024-12-28 05:58 , Processed in 0.896480 second(s), Total 114, Slave 98 queries .
Powered by 电子发烧友网
© 2015 bbs.elecfans.com
关注我们的微信
下载发烧友APP
电子发烧友观察
版权所有 © 湖南华秋数字科技有限公司
电子发烧友 (威廉希尔官方网站 图) 湘公网安备 43011202000918 号 电信与信息服务业务经营许可证:合字B2-20210191

淘帖
2476